This marshy area is one of Boyd Sharp's little-known "Urban Commando" spots in West Knoxville. A really nice spot for marshy birds like Willow Flycatcher, Common Yellowthroat, Wood Duck and the sort. And as Boyd would say, "Get your waders on and you'll find a Sora out there." We need to get Boyd to lead a KTOS trip to all his exotic locales like the pond in front of Lowe's (also good for Willow FC); the Bobolink field on Parkside Drive; the duck pond out by Webb School; the big pond by Brown Squirrel Furniture and the little ponds by Park West Hospital where there was a Wood Stork once; Ten-mile Creek behind a shopping center on S. Peters Road where a Green Heron spent a couple of winters and got on the Knox CBC; Walker Springs Park and the greenway behind Wal-mart; Fox Lake at Fox Lake Apartments....
